Morocco and Egypt have joined South Africa and Mali in advancing to the knockout stage of the Africa Cup of Nations, AFCON 2025, following the conclusion of group matches on Monday.
South Africa finished second in Group B with a 3-2 win over Zimbabwe, secured by a late penalty converted by Oswin Appollis after Marvelous Nakamba handled the ball in the box. Egypt, topping the group, drew 0-0 with Angola.
In Group A, Mali held Comoros to a 0-0 draw, with Amadou Haidara sent off in the 89th minute, ensuring the Eagles finish second in the group with three points from three draws.

Morocco ended the group stage with a comfortable 3-0 win over Zambia, highlighted by Ayoub El Kaabi’s second bicycle kick of the tournament, with both El Kaabi and Brahim Diaz now joint top scorers alongside Algeria’s Riyad Mahrez.
